Property Report
This property is a mid-terrace flat located on Aigburth Road in Liverpool. It was built between 1983-1990 and has a floor area of 55 square metres. The property features fully double-glazed windows and has a current energy rating of D. The running costs are £1825 per year. In 2003, the property was sold for £38,000.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 812 out of 999.
